在vue,uniap等项目中,路由守卫和接口拦截一样是必不可缺少的一部分功能; 路由守卫分为 router.beforeEach(全局前置路由守卫)和 router.afterEach(全局后置路由守卫); 全局前置路由守卫有三个参数: to:将要跳转到的路由页面; from ...
项目地址:https: hhyang.cn v start quickstart.html 按照他的方法安装,创建相应的js即可,有点基础的自己捣鼓一下就可以了。我的应用场景是:没有登录痕迹 gt 直接显示登录页面 登录痕迹存在则检查是否在登录状态 gt 在则不处理,不在则删除痕迹。重点的来了 下次启动时直接启动到登录页面。 需要注意的点: 启动页为一张空白页面,且必须为非tabBar页面 按照插 ...
2022-03-08 23:23 0 2603 推荐指数:
在vue,uniap等项目中,路由守卫和接口拦截一样是必不可缺少的一部分功能; 路由守卫分为 router.beforeEach(全局前置路由守卫)和 router.afterEach(全局后置路由守卫); 全局前置路由守卫有三个参数: to:将要跳转到的路由页面; from ...
如果有些页面需要登录才能进入 这时候就需要路由守卫了 在router/index.js里面想要拦截的地方加这一段代码就行了 路由独享的守卫 vue-router路由守卫基本使用作用通过路由拦截,来判断用户是否登录,该页面用户是否有权限浏览全局路由守卫全局前置守卫:路由跳转前调用 ...
今天在做项目的时候遇到一个功能:登录后才能进入其他界面的一个权限,叫做路由守卫。 那这个路由守卫具体怎么实现呢?我查阅了官网: 官网关于路由守卫的解释是:全局的, 单个路由独享的, 或者组件级的 记住参数或查询的改变并不会触发进入/离开的导航守卫。 我复制了官网的一个关于未验证 ...
什么是路由守卫? 路由守卫就是路由跳转的一些验证,比如登录鉴权(没有登录不能进入个人中心页)等等等路由守卫分为三大类: 1. 全局守卫:前置守卫:beforeEach 后置钩子:afterEach 2. 单个路由守卫:独享守卫:beforeEnter 3. 组件内部守卫 ...
新建路由页面RouterPage.js 路由守卫页面逻辑 登录信息存储在store中 没有登录时,重定向页面,并且存储当前页面path, 在state中 import React, { Component ...
router.beforeEach( ( to ,from ,next ) => { } ) to : route 即将进入的路由对象 from : route 当前正要离开的路由对象 next : Function 回调 常见操作: next(): 进行管道中的下一个钩子 next ...
官方文档 导航守卫其实也是路由守卫,也可以是路由拦截,我们可以通过路由拦截,来判断用户是否登录,该页面用户是否有权限浏览,需要结合meta来实现 vue中路由守卫一共有三种,一个全局路由守卫,一个是组件内路由守卫,一个是router独享守卫 所谓的路由守卫可以简单的理解为一座房子的门口的保安 ...
在vue中,为确保用户登录,使用路由拦截器或者路由守卫判断登录状态,并判断和处理情况。 路由守卫是什么? 官方文档的解释是: 可以用router.beforeEach注册一个路由守卫 const router ...